About Dr. Kimberly Miller-Miles

Dr. Kimberly Miller-Miles is a board-certified gynecologist and fellowship-trained Urogynecologist and Pelvic Reconstructive Surgeon. She earned both her Doctor of Medicine and a master’s degree from the University of Texas Medical Branch, completed her residency in Obstetrics and Gynecology at Augusta University, and obtained her bachelor’s degree from Texas Christian University. Through her extensive training, she specializes in the evaluation and treatment of female pelvic health and urinary incontinence. Her areas of interest include prolapse (e.g., cystocele, rectocele, uterine/vaginal prolapse), urinary incontinence, irritative bladder symptoms such as frequency and urgency, urinary retention, recurrent bladder infections, and painful bladder syndrome (also called Interstitial Cystitis). State-of-the-art technology, including flexible cystoscopy and multichannel urodynamics, is available for patient assessments. Treatment options, encompassing both medical and surgical management, are thoroughly reviewed with each patient. Emphasis is placed on empowering patients to pursue treatment options they feel are appropriate for their quality of life.
